About your opportunity The role Senior Medical Officer (SMO) involves provision of emergency and inpatient medical services for Charters Towers Hospital, including in-patient (acute and long-stay), outpatient and emergency care. SMOs also undertake non-clinical duties such as quality improvement, patient safety activities, mandatory training, continued professional development, supervision of junior doctors and teaching and research.
In addition to these key responsibilities, the SMO may provide services as reasonably directed by the Medical Director, Service Group Director and Chief Medical Officer to all facilities within the Rural Hospitals Service Group.
